Details
Artist Dutch
Artist after Lucas van Leyden, Netherlandish, 1494-1533
Title
  • Christ Crowned with Thorns
  • The Passion (series title)
  • The Passion of Christ (series title)
Date between 1521 and 1887
Medium etching and engraving printed in black ink on wove paper
Dimensions Sheet (trimmed within plate mark): 4 3/4 × 3 inches (12.1 × 7.6 cm)
Credit Line Gift of Mrs. James E. Scripps
Accession Number 09.1S710.7
Department Prints, Drawings & Photographs
Not On View
Signed, Marks, Inscriptions
Marks Scripps stamp, verso (Lugt Suppl. 2357a)
Inscriptions Leyden monogram (L) and date, 1521, in plate, lower right
Provenance
November 1887, purchased from dealer (Lyons, France).
1909-present, gift to the Detroit Institute of Arts (Detroit, Michigan, USA)
Published References
See Bartsch VII 43-56 and Hollstein 43-56 for the Lucas van Leyden's after which this is copied.
